A magnitude 4.1 earthquake struck Fiji region on 23 Aug 2026, 11:23 UTC. The hypocentre was 551 km below the surface — deep by seismological convention. 9 other earthquakes above our reporting threshold have been recorded within 250 km in the past 30 days.

MAGNITUDE 4.1

Noticeable shaking of indoor objects. Damage is unlikely.

The scale is logarithmic: this released about 45 times the energy of a magnitude 3.0, roughly the energy of 21 tonnes of TNT.

551 KM DEEP

Deep earthquakes rarely cause damage. The energy dissipates over hundreds of kilometres before reaching the surface, though it can still be felt far from the epicentre.
